You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@airavata.apache.org by di...@apache.org on 2021/07/24 14:30:08 UTC

[airavata-data-lake] branch master updated: Reorganizing MFT Request Handler

This is an automated email from the ASF dual-hosted git repository.

dimuthuupe p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/airavata-data-lake.git


The following commit(s) were added to refs/heads/master by this push:
     new 87df20a  Reorganizing MFT Request Handler
87df20a is described below

commit 87df20aca2a5cf5df284db69d8323d89c663a17b
Author: Dimuthu Wannipurage <di...@gmail.com>
AuthorDate: Sat Jul 24 10:29:56 2021 -0400

    Reorganizing MFT Request Handler
---
 .../orchestrator/handlers/{ => mft}/MFTRequestHandler.java     | 10 +++++-----
 1 file changed, 5 insertions(+), 5 deletions(-)

diff --git a/data-orchestrator/data-orchestrator-service/data-orchestrator-api-server/src/main/java/org/apache/airavata/datalake/orchestrator/handlers/MFTRequestHandler.java b/data-orchestrator/data-orchestrator-service/data-orchestrator-api-server/src/main/java/org/apache/airavata/datalake/orchestrator/handlers/mft/MFTRequestHandler.java
similarity index 95%
rename from data-orchestrator/data-orchestrator-service/data-orchestrator-api-server/src/main/java/org/apache/airavata/datalake/orchestrator/handlers/MFTRequestHandler.java
rename to data-orchestrator/data-orchestrator-service/data-orchestrator-api-server/src/main/java/org/apache/airavata/datalake/orchestrator/handlers/mft/MFTRequestHandler.java
index d6ee3f9..6c3fa6b 100644
--- a/data-orchestrator/data-orchestrator-service/data-orchestrator-api-server/src/main/java/org/apache/airavata/datalake/orchestrator/handlers/MFTRequestHandler.java
+++ b/data-orchestrator/data-orchestrator-service/data-orchestrator-api-server/src/main/java/org/apache/airavata/datalake/orchestrator/handlers/mft/MFTRequestHandler.java
@@ -15,7 +15,7 @@
  * limitations under the License.
  */
 
-package org.apache.airavata.datalake.orchestrator.handlers;
+package org.apache.airavata.datalake.orchestrator.handlers.mft;
 
 import com.google.protobuf.Struct;
 import io.grpc.ManagedChannel;
@@ -23,7 +23,6 @@ import io.grpc.ManagedChannelBuilder;
 import org.apache.airavata.datalake.drms.DRMSServiceAuthToken;
 import org.apache.airavata.datalake.drms.resource.GenericResource;
 import org.apache.airavata.datalake.drms.storage.*;
-import org.apache.airavata.datalake.orchestrator.handlers.mft.MFTDownloadResponse;
 import org.apache.airavata.mft.api.client.MFTApiClient;
 import org.apache.airavata.mft.api.service.HttpDownloadApiRequest;
 import org.apache.airavata.mft.api.service.HttpDownloadApiResponse;
@@ -36,7 +35,6 @@ import org.slf4j.Logger;
 import org.slf4j.LoggerFactory;
 import org.springframework.web.bind.annotation.GetMapping;
 import org.springframework.web.bind.annotation.PathVariable;
-import org.springframework.web.bind.annotation.PostMapping;
 import org.springframework.web.bind.annotation.RestController;
 
 import java.util.List;
@@ -60,6 +58,8 @@ public class MFTRequestHandler {
 
     @GetMapping("/mftdownlaod/{resourceid}")
     public MFTDownloadResponse mftDownload(@PathVariable String resourceid) throws Exception {
+
+        logger.info("MFT download request to resource {}", resourceid);
         MFTApiServiceGrpc.MFTApiServiceBlockingStub mftClient = MFTApiClient.buildClient(mftHost, mftPort);
 
         ManagedChannel channel = ManagedChannelBuilder.forAddress(drmsHost, drmsPort).usePlaintext().build();
@@ -138,8 +138,8 @@ public class MFTRequestHandler {
 
             CustosClientProvider custosClientProvider = new CustosClientProvider.Builder().setServerHost("custos.scigap.org")
                     .setServerPort(31499)
-                    .setClientId("custos-whedmgamitu357p4wuke-10002708")
-                    .setClientSec("mrMdl86Ia1H94cikW7CvHoh7L0ASNXQVt2aRzSIj").build();
+                    .setClientId("ccustos-ii8g0cfwsz6ruwezykn9-10002640")
+                    .setClientSec("OxXECszt9dL4lHJQyL444UOU0lKN317D51ez067R").build();
 
             IdentityManagementClient identityManagementClient = custosClientProvider.getIdentityManagementClient();
             Struct struct = identityManagementClient.getToken(null, null, "isjarana@iu.edu", "IJR@circ@1", null, "password");